Dimensions of core between small block and big block ? I know they have been discussed somewhere.
Charley Lillard
10-28-2016, 12:57 AM
I know the close out cover is big block but want to know the core.
YENKO DEUCE REGISTRY
10-28-2016, 04:34 AM
In my recent research, a '67 Camaro BB core will be about 2.5" thick, whereas '68+ cores are approx 2.0" thick. Height is about 6.5" and length is about 9".
